Transaction 4ec24604ceefbc3344987526e20d45bddc2f7b555be726a150a967ed16d562f3
1 Input
1 Output
-
4ec24604ceefbc3344987526e20d45bddc2f7b555be726a150a967ed16d562f3:0
- value
- 715829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 16eb1a328f62ae1cf1b997b7c700c7da94656836 OP_EQUAL
- address
- 33nCRxfb9PDizuTgxunVSMhGr2q3nkmbU7